the 'Somewear' folks have been providing a similar sat hotspot add-on device for some time now.

InReach is more expensive but it's also self contained, with an add-on you need to maintain 2 power sources.

if the cell phone vendors fully integrated 2-way satellite connectivity that might help, but that may also just push prices higher.

YARTS 2023 schedule

 

YARTS.com was updated with the 2023 schedules.

395/120E Yosemite-Mammoth Lakes bus will be running July 1 - October 1, 2023 when Tioga Pass is open. Only 1 bus per day this year.
